Biden wants to see a Rafah evacuation plan, says Israeli foreign minister

Published
0

Israeli Foreign Minister Israel Katz said President Biden wants to see a plan to evacuate Palestinians before an Israeli military operation in Rafah.

“We evacuated more than a million Palestinians from north to south and now we have to move them west and to other areas before the Rafah operation,” he said in remarks quoted by Israeli public radio, Al Jazeera reports.

Israel has been carrying out air strikes on the city in southern Gaza that is filled with displaced people who fled from the north of the enclave due to Israel’s offensive.
